Product differentiation

Multi-Chain Liquidity-as-a-Service: Unlike many competitors, Parfin offers aggregated liquidity across several EVM chains via a unified API, reducing slippage. Modular Compliance Modules: Built-in KYC/AML workflows configurable per jurisdiction, reducing integration time for regulated enterprises. MPC-Based Custody: Enterprise-grade MPC custody across public and permissioned networks - rare among mid-sized providers. Private Subnet Architecture: Supports confidential transactions via Enygma within enterprise subnets, ensuring privacy for high-value transfers.

Product Roadmap

Planned Additions: Expand to non-EVM networks (e.g., Solana, Avalanche) in H2 2025. Launch proprietary fiat gateway (in partnership) to reduce reliance on third-party on-ramp providers by Q1 2026. Introduce advanced tokenization templates for RWAs (real estate, trade finance) by mid-2026. Complete SOC 2 Type II and ISO 27001 certifications by Q4 2025 (in progress as of mid-2024).

Enterprise readiness

Integration: Mature REST APIs and Web3 SDKs allow rapid onboarding. Scaling: Cloud-native, multi-tenant architecture supports high transaction volumes. SLAs: Committed to 99.9% uptime with 24/7 support; enterprise SLA documentation available upon request.

Security & Compliance Readiness

SOC 2 Type II and ISO 27001 (roadmap states active pursuit). GDPR-Adherent: As a UK-headquartered firm with EU operations, Parfin implements GDPR-compliant data controls (implied). AML/KYC Modules: On-chain compliance workflows and regulated on/off-ramp partnerships ensure alignment with FATF guidelines. Encryption & MPC Custody: All wallet keys stored via MPC to mitigate single-point-of-failure risks.
